business model

IRI: https://spec.industrialontologies.org/ontology/construct/BusinessModel

Defined In: https://spec.industrialontologies.org/ontology/productservicesystem/ProductServiceSystem/

SubClass Of: plan specification

Class Hierarchy

owl:Thing β€Ί bfo:entity β€Ί bfo:continuant β€Ί bfo:generically dependent continuant β€Ί information content entity β€Ί plan specification β€Ί business model

Definition

plan specification to fulfill objectives of a business organization

Examples

  • In the case of a Product Service System, the Business Model can be product-oriented, use-oriented or result-oriented

Primitive Class

This class is declared primitive and it does not have necessary and sufficient condiftions defined.

Primitive Rationale

at this stage we do not have sufficient constructs to create necessary and sufficient conditions for this class. We know what it should be in the case of product service system(s) but on a Business Model level it should be generic for many types of business models
